Output ece757b83bd39c3930bfa9785a7a8b714efd40d649aa6a283fba67e6feece4d8:0

value
952861601
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8d75fa302debd802853a8225aa8df271f5bf3102 OP_EQUALVERIFY OP_CHECKSIG
address
YCvRRci7RQUvmDAYXzFmLYGW3MNDQc4Ms8
transaction
ece757b83bd39c3930bfa9785a7a8b714efd40d649aa6a283fba67e6feece4d8